Novel magnetic half-metallic materials based on ionic insulators doped with nonmagnetic impurities: MgO + B, C, N Systems

Abstract

It is established that magnesium oxide (a nonmagnetic ionic insulator) exhibits a transition to the state of a magnetic half-metal upon the introduction of nonmagnetic impurities (boron, carbon, or nitrogen) into the crystal lattice. The possibility of obtaining novel magnetic materials for spintronics by doping ionic insulators with nonmagnetic impurities is discussed.
